[Sarnold] This is a GUI tool for launching system commands. You can type command arguments in a text field like you would in a shell. [http://wiki.tcl.tk/_repo/images/Blauncher0.3.png] ---- Documentation You can use it as a GUI front-end for tools like [bc], and pressing Escape cause the last result to be recalled as command argument. It stores a table of command prefixes in its configuration.
